Lancaster County Hawg Hunters

Purpose:
The purpose of this club is to improve our skills as Bass anglers through a fellowship of friendly exchange of expert Bass catching techniques and ideas.  Also we will promote the ideals of good sportsmanship, youth activities, and conservation activities.

Meetings:
Club meetings are held the first Wednesday of every month from 7:00-8:30 pm. at the Elstonville Sportsman Club, 3133 Pinch Road, Manheim, PA.  Anyone interested in becoming a member is welcome to attend.  You can call any club officer for more information.

Becoming A Club Member

Requirements:

To become a club member, a person shall:

  1. Express a genuine interest in membership.

  2. Agree to and sign a liability release form releasing the club of any liabilities before participating in any club activities.

  3. Receive an approval vote from 2/3 of members present.

  4. Agree to become a member of Bass.

    Note: Non-members can participate in 1 tournament per year without joining the club.

Dues:

The annual dues for club membership shall be $60.00 if paid on or before the November meeting for the next membership year. If paid after that date, the dues for membership shall be $65.00. The annual dues for first time members will be $65.00. Current dues breakdown: LCHH- $15.00; PA Bass. Federation-$30.00; National Bass. Charter Federation- $15.00. (For first time members, membership fee for PA Bass Federation is $35.00 instead of $30.00.)

Bass. dues $12.00 are separate and each member’s responsibility.

Club Activities:

bullet Thursday Night Lunker Tournaments:
We sponsor  Thursday Night Lunker Tournaments starting June16 through September 15 at the Long Level access - south ramp. Registration and weigh in are anytime between 5:30-8:30pm. Registration fee is $10.00 (2nd Lunker $5.00 optional) per angler. 70% payout for heaviest bass weighed. 100% payout for optional 2nd Lunker the next heaviest bass weighed.

Youth Club - Junior Hawg Hunters:
We s
ponsor and advise a sanctioned federation junior Bass. club. The youth club meets every second Tuesday of the month at Manor Middle School. The school is located at 2950 Charlestown Rd. Lancaster, Pa. It is open to all boys and girls ages 17 and under, until the roster of 30 is filled. The junior club officers run the club and adult advisors assist with instruction and techniques for bass fishing. As a member, the youth will be able to participate in four club tournaments. The top six anglers from these events will be invited to participate in the Pennsylvania Junior State Team qualifier. They will also be hosting an Open Tournament on September 25 at the Long Level access south ramp. This will be their fundraiser and all anglers are encouraged to participate.  Anyone interested in joining the club are welcome to attend a meeting, contact Ray Caldwell (717) 872-7949, Youth Director or visit the Junior Hawg Hunters website.

conservationConservation Project:
The Lancaster County Hawg Hunters have signed a two-year program participation with th PennDOT to adopt a two-mile portion of Elizabethtown road just north of Manheim and promise to pick-up litter at least four times a year. In return, PennDOT will post signs along the highway giving the club full credit for our efforts.
